2 USC 1386 – Disposition of surplus or obsolete personal property

The Executive Director may, within the limits of available appropriations, dispose of surplus or obsolete personal property by interagency transfer, donation, or discarding.
Terms Used In 2 USC 1386
- Executive Director: means the Executive Director of the Office of Congressional Workplace Rights. See 2 USC 1301
- Personal property: All property that is not real property.
